
Dr. R. Louis Adams - Plastic Surgeon in Memphis, TN
Calculate CompatibilityOfficial Board Verifications for Dr. R. Louis Adams
Compiled directly from primary source national medical boards.
American Board of Plastic Surgery
Primary Specialty Certification
- Initial Certification 11/13/1986 - Valid indefinitely

Supplemental Credentials
Education & Training
- University of Tennessee, MD (1983)
- Rush-Presbyterian-St. Luke's Medical Center, General Surgery Residency (1993-1997)
- Rush-Presbyterian-St. Luke's Medical Center, Plastic Surgery Fellowship (1997-1999)

Hospital Privileges
- Methodist University Hospital
- St. Francis Hospital
- Memphis VA Medical Center
Professional Memberships
- American Society of Plastic Surgeons (ASPS)
- The Plastic Surgery Group (Former President)
- American Board of Plastic Surgery
Awards & Recognitions
- Best Plastic Surgeon Award – Memphis Medical Society (2015)
- Distinguished Service Award – The Plastic Surgery Group (2010)
